      <title>Léon Jérome Hampe - 3rd Class Passenger - Titanic from Belgium</title>
      <link>http://boards.ancestry.com/surnames.hampe/46/mb.ashx</link>
      <description>Source, photo and biography: (not all available on some passengers)&lt;br&gt;&lt;a href="http://www.encyclopedia-titanica.org/biography/852/" target="_blank"&gt;http://www.encyclopedia-titanica.org/biography/852/&lt;/a&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Léon Jérome Hampe&lt;br&gt;the son of Camille and Amelia Rosalia (Witdouck) Hampe.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Born:  16 September 1892&lt;br&gt;Residence:  Westrozebeke, Belgium &lt;br&gt;Occupation: Painter and Decorator&lt;br&gt;Destination: Detroit, Michigan USA&lt;br&gt;Status: died in sinking - body not recovered&lt;br&gt; &l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;**not a relative - posting for genealogical purposes only</description>

      <title>Re: hampes</title>
      <link>http://boards.ancestry.com/surnames.hampe/1.2.7.24/mb.ashx</link>
      <description>The name Hampe was i think originali Ampe, its a common name here in West Flanders, Belgium especialy among farmers.&lt;br&gt;Your great uncle was maried with Rosalie Witdouck, that's a rare name. It was originaly Withoek (Dutch) but changed after the french came in, into Witdouck what looks more French.&lt;br&gt;I do a litle research in my rare free time about the Witdouck.&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Kind regards&lt;br&gt;&lt;br&gt;Johan Witdouck</description>
